FAQs about boutique hotels in Denmark

We hope these answers help you in organizing your upcoming trip

Which hotels in Denmark offer family-friendly amenities?
Hotels such as Tivoli Hotel and Scandic Copenhagen provide family-friendly amenities, including swimming pools and children's activities. Tivoli Hotel also offers convenient access to Tivoli Gardens.
Which hotels have unique views in Denmark?
Hotels like 71 Nyhavn Hotel and Copenhagen Admiral Hotel offer stunning waterfront views of Nyhavn and the harbor. Both are highly rated for their picturesque settings.
Which hotels in Denmark are best for couples?
For couples, Hotel Alexandra and Nimb Hotel are excellent choices, offering romantic atmospheres and fine dining options, ideal for a getaway.

Hotels in Denmark: Key Facts and Tips

This guide evaluates 38 hotels in Denmark, providing essential details to help travelers select the right accommodation based on price, location, and peak travel periods.

Typical nightly rates range from $100 to $300 USD.

Peak travel seasons are June to August and December for holidays.

Most cities impose a 25% VAT on hotel stays.

Properties are usually within 2-3 km of major attractions like Tivoli Gardens in Copenhagen.

Book 2-3 months in advance for better rates during high seasons.
